The Jamming Problem: A Mathematical Traffic Jam

In the realm of physics, the concept of jamming refers to a phenomenon where granular materials, like a ball pit, suddenly become rigid while remaining disordered. It's like a traffic jam of particles, a complex issue that has puzzled researchers for years. Back in 2014, a group of physicists, including Giorgio Parisi and Francesco Zamponi, mathematically described this process, uncovering a curious relationship between two parameters that always added up to one.

What made this discovery intriguing was its simplicity, a simplicity that eluded explanation for years. Researchers were convinced that there was a deeper, more complex theory underlying this simple relationship, but no one could crack it.

AI to the Rescue: A Fresh Perspective

With the rapid advancements in generative AI, Parisi and Zamponi saw an opportunity. They wondered if Claude's advanced mathematical reasoning could offer a fresh perspective on the jamming problem. They asked Claude to replicate their numerical calculations and then challenged it to provide a proof for the relationship between the two parameters. Initially, Claude's proof was riddled with errors, but the underlying idea was promising.

"Quite quickly, Claude came up with an initial idea that was essentially correct," Zamponi noted. It was as if the answer was right in front of them, but they needed Claude's unique perspective to see it.

Building Upon AI's Suggestions

The researchers didn't stop at Claude's initial proof. They recognized the value in its suggestions and built upon the basic premises, eventually arriving at a solid proof. This process highlights the potential of AI as a tool to assist human experts, offering new insights and perspectives that might have otherwise remained hidden.

The AI-Human Collaboration

AI's increasing role in mathematics has experts both excited and concerned. While AI can search literature and identify patterns that might elude human researchers, it's not yet generating entirely novel ideas. In the case of Parisi and Zamponi, Claude's suggestion pointed them towards a conceptually simple case that they had overlooked in their search for something deeper.

"We were looking for something deeper, and Claude's suggestion made us realize we had overlooked a more straightforward solution," Parisi commented.
